2015 YER to VND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2015

During 2015, the YER to VND ex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on December 21, valuing the pair at 104.8286.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on February 5, dropping to 98.9014.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 5.9272 VND.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 99.3606 to the December average rate of 104.5085, the exchange rate registered a net change of 5.18% (reflecting a strengthening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2015 high of 104.8286 was up 5.27% compared to the 2014 peak of 99.5833,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

YER to VND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 100.1856, compared to 103.5994 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the second half (Jul–Dec) by a margin of 3.4138 points.

H1 Avg (Jan–Jun) 100.1856
H2 Avg (Jul–Dec) 103.5994

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2015 was August, with a trading range of 3.4425 VND (High: 104.8010 / Low: 101.3584). On the other end, June was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.1814 VND (High: 101.5281 / Low: 101.3467).

August Spread (Volatile) ±3.4425
June Spread (Stable) ±0.1814

Growth Streaks & Declines

Trends

Between February and June, the exchange rate recorded its longest consecutive growth streak of the year, climbing for 4 straight months. Conversely, the sharpest month-over-month decline occurred between September and October, when the average rate fell by 0.6108 points.

Longest Streak 4 Mo.
Sharpest MoM Drop -0.6108

Same-Month Historical Baseline

YoY Baseline

Comparing the current year's strongest month average (December 2015: 104.5085) against the same month in 2014 (average: 99.4265), the exchange rate shifted by +5.0820 (+5.11%).

Monthly Breakdown

Statistical summary for each calendar month.

Month High Low Average
January 99.7072 99.1350 99.3606
February 99.4058 98.9014 99.1941
March 100.2351 99.2440 99.6696
April 100.5627 100.2521 100.3950
May 101.4868 100.4185 101.0661
June 101.5281 101.3467 101.4283
July 101.4925 101.2889 101.4091
August 104.8010 101.3584 102.9770
September 104.6586 104.3809 104.5172
October 104.5263 103.2740 103.9064
November 104.7455 103.7094 104.2782
December 104.8286 103.8508 104.5085
